Dr Ulrich Adelt is the author of two books, Blues Music in the Sixties: A Story in Black and White (Rutgers University Press 2010) and Krautrock: German Music in the Seventies (University of Michigan Press 2016). He has contributed chapters for several anthologies and published articles in numerous journals including the American Quarterly and the Journal of Popular Music Studies. He is currently working on a book project about rhythm guitar. Adelt has published twenty-three book reviews since 2007 in journals like Popular Music, American Studies, and the Journal of African American History. He is on the editorial board of the journals Rock Music Studies and Popular Music and Society.

 

Adelt has participated in many international exchanges, from teaching a class on Black Music at Shanghai University to two semester-long faculty exchanges with the University of Hamburg in American Studies. He has given invited lectures at the University of Helsinki, Finland, Radboud University Nijmegen, Netherlands, Aston University in Birmingham, UK, and the Obama Institute for American Studies in Mainz, Germany, among others. He has also presented his research at around fifty conferences. Adelt’s teaching has included classes on Popular Music and Sexualities, Black Popular Culture, the Harlem Renaissance, the Hip-Hop Generation, African American Music, Readings in American Studies, Theory and Methods in American Studies.
